INVESTIGATION OF THERMAL CONDITIONS IN A HIGH-PRESSURE CUBIC CELL BASED ON THE VOLT-AMPERE CHARACTERISTICS OF THE cBN–Al SYSTEM REACTION SINTERING

Abstract

The thermal state of six-punch HPA, which is used for reaction sintering of a composite based on 90 wt.% cBN + 10 wt.% Al, is studied using computer modeling. During sintering, the test sample transforms from the dielectric to the conducting state and vice versa, which was taken into account in the simulation. The values of the electro- and thermophysical properties of HPA materials were adjusted in accordance with the experimentally determined volt-ampere characteristics of the sintering process. The thermoelectric fields obtained as a result of solving the quasi-stationary problem describe the thermal state of the reaction volume at different stages of composite reaction sintering.
